How to Make Your Building ACMS-Compliant Before the Delhi Deadline

A modern high-rise commercial building in Delhi — the kind of property that must comply with the ACMS mandate

The deadline is on or about 24 August 2026. Rule 1(3) delays Rules 34 to 38 and the Seventh Schedule by 90 days from gazette publication on 26 May 2026. ACMS is Rule 37, so Phase 1 must be working from that date: alerts to the owner or occupier and the fire safety auditor engaged under Rule 35.

Rule 37 of the Delhi Fire Service (Amendment) Rules, 2025 requires an Automated Continuous Monitoring System, and it takes effect on or about 24 August 2026. This guide is the execution path: what to check, what to install, and what to hold your vendor to.

The timeline

DateWhat happensEffect on you
26 May 2026Rules notified in the Delhi Gazette, No. 143, Part IVMost provisions in force
On or about 24 Aug 2026Rule 37 and the Seventh Schedule take effect, per Rule 1(3)ACMS obligation is live; Phase 1 begins
Later stage, date not fixedPhase 2 beginsCritical alarms also transmitted to the Delhi Fire Service

Step 1 — Confirm your building is in scope

Rule 37 applies ACMS to the occupancy classes in Rule 27, sub-rules (2) to (12). The thresholds that catch most buildings: residential over 15 m or five storeys, hotels over 12 m or four storeys, educational and institutional over 9 m or three storeys, business over 15 m or five storeys, mercantile over 9 m or three storeys, industrial and storage over 250 sq m covered area, and all assembly buildings with no threshold at all.

Two traps. Storey counts include mezzanine and stilt floors, so a building you think of as four storeys may be five. And if you operate an assembly building — a mall, cinema, hall or station — there is no size below which you escape.

Step 2 — Inventory what has to be monitored

Walk the building against the Seventh Schedule and mark what exists, where it is, and whether a signal can be taken from it today. Group it the way the schedule does:

  • Hydrant — main, standby diesel or electrical, jockey and booster pump run status; power to main hydrant pump; riser low pressure; diesel tank low level
  • Sprinkler — main sprinkler pump run status; power to that pump; riser low pressure below 5 bar
  • Fire water tank — underground or above ground level; overhead tank low level
  • Detection — detection operation status; control and repeater panel status; control panel battery status; manual call point status
  • Life safety — public address system status; staircase pressurisation fan run status for all exits; lift lobby and hoistway fan run status; basement supply and exhaust fan run status

This is where most projects discover their real scope. The fire alarm panel is one line in five groups. The majority of the work is at pumps, tanks, risers and fans.

Step 3 — Hold the vendor to the specification

The Seventh Schedule is unusually specific, which is good news: it gives you an objective test. Take this list into the vendor conversation and ask for a yes against each clause.

AskClause
Does the gateway communicate over MQTTS?Seventh Schedule, cl. 4(ii)
Does the cloud receive data at 1 minute intervals?cl. 4(iii)
Does the cloud raise an SMS alarm if data stops for over 15 minutes?cl. 4(iv)
Does the gateway have UPS backup of up to 7 hours?cl. 4(v)
Does the gateway store at least 10,000 event logs locally?cl. 4(vi)
Does it have a real-time clock so every record is timestamped?cl. 4(vii)
Can the portal produce data reports and alarm reports?cl. 4(viii)
Are SMS and email alerts available in real time?cl. 4(ix)
Are events stored in an open-source database at 99 percent uptime?cl. 4(x)
Can an API be added later to feed critical alarms to the fire service?cl. 4(xi)
Does it read my existing panels and pumps, whatever the make?Practical, not stated in the rules

If a supplier cannot answer the 15-minute-silence question, they have not read the schedule. It is the requirement that separates a monitoring system from a dashboard, because it means the system has to prove it is alive rather than simply report when it feels like it.

Step 4 — Install without disturbing the fire systems

The schedule's integration modes are deliberately non-invasive: water differential pressure switches for pump run status, voltage sensors at the motor control centre for power, pressure switches or transmitters for riser pressure, ultrasonic devices for tank level, air differential pressure switches for fans, and integration with the existing fire alarm panel for detection.

None of that requires replacing fire equipment, and none of it should alter how the fire system behaves. Insist that monitoring is read-only: it observes the panel, it does not command it. Anything that can silence or reset a panel introduces a risk the rule never asked you to take.

Plan shutdown windows for the electrical tie-ins at the motor control centre. That, not the software, is usually the critical path.

Step 5 — Configure alerting for Phase 1, and be ready for Phase 2

Phase 1 is what you must have working at commencement: indication to the owner or occupier and to the fire safety auditor engaged under Rule 35, by app, email and SMS.

Phase 2 adds a feed of critical alarms only to the Delhi Fire Service. No date has been fixed for it, and the schedule frames the interface as a provision to be built in future. Do not buy a system that would need replacing to add it, and do not accept a claim that a live Delhi Fire Service feed exists today.

Set your escalation so that a real alarm reaches a person who can act at 2 a.m., not an inbox that is read on Monday. The rule sets the minimum; the point is response.

Step 6 — Keep the records the rules expect

Clause 4 states the objective in two parts: digital monitoring of the operation of firefighting installations, and digital maintenance and record keeping. The second half is the one people forget.

The schedule requires a real-time clock so every record is timestamped, at least 10,000 event logs held on the gateway, data and alarm reports from the cloud portal, and events stored in an open-source database at 99 percent uptime. In practice, that means when an auditor or the fire service asks what the system was doing on a given night, you produce a record rather than an account.

What good looks like

  • Every system in the Seventh Schedule reporting, not just the fire alarm panel
  • Data arriving at one minute intervals, with silence over 15 minutes raising its own alarm
  • Owner, occupier and Rule 35 auditor receiving alerts by app, email and SMS
  • A timestamped, retained history you can produce on demand
  • Nothing about the installed fire system changed, and nothing able to command it
  • A clear, costed path to adding the Phase 2 feed when it is defined

Frequently asked questions

What is the deadline for ACMS compliance in Delhi?

Rule 1(3) of the Delhi Fire Service (Amendment) Rules, 2025 delays the amendments to Rules 34 to 38, the First Schedule and the Seventh Schedule by 90 days from gazette publication on 26 May 2026. ACMS is Rule 37, so the requirement takes effect on or about 24 August 2026. Confirm the exact reckoning with the Delhi Fire Service.

How long does it take to make a building ACMS-compliant?

It depends far more on sensor installation at pumps, tanks and risers than on the software. A single building with accessible plant rooms and an existing fire alarm panel can typically be surveyed, fitted and reporting within a few weeks. The variables that stretch timelines are shutdown windows for tapping into pump circuits, the state of existing panels, and how many separate plant rooms have to be reached.

Do I have to replace my fire alarm panels or pumps for ACMS compliance?

The rules do not ask for replacement. The Seventh Schedule specifies how each parameter should be picked up, mostly through pressure switches, voltage sensors at the motor control centre, ultrasonic level devices and integration with the existing fire alarm panel. An OEM-independent monitoring system can read installed equipment of any make, so most buildings add monitoring rather than replacing fire systems.

What should I ask an ACMS vendor before signing?

Hold them to the Seventh Schedule. Ask whether the gateway uses MQTTS, reports at one minute intervals, raises an alarm if data stops for 15 minutes, holds UPS backup for up to 7 hours, stores at least 10,000 event logs locally, timestamps with a real-time clock, offers SMS and email alerts, stores events in an open-source database at 99 percent uptime, and can add an API to feed critical alarms to local fire and emergency services in Phase 2. Ask for each answer against the clause.

Who receives the alerts under the Delhi ACMS rules?

In Phase 1, the owner or occupier and the fire safety auditor engaged under Rule 35. In Phase 2, critical alarms are also transmitted to the Delhi Fire Service. The Seventh Schedule limits the fire service feed to critical alarms, giving power failure to pumps, low sprinkler and hydrant line pressure, and fault and fire conditions of the fire alarm system as examples.
